Output eaf856429773c0544bde10e92a1a41d64509c2a342e25205787da4087512e6df:113

value
32393
script pubkey
OP_0 OP_PUSHBYTES_32 78ae1b605b68d9c0061c44d44a58e22bea148192b38153ab056b2c6fdaac0b6c
address
bc1q0zhpkczmdrvuqpsugn2y5k8z904pfqvjkwq482c9dvkxlk4vpdkqqmluwe
transaction
eaf856429773c0544bde10e92a1a41d64509c2a342e25205787da4087512e6df
confirmations
32820
spent
true